Obverse

Portrait facing right, the top of the head divides the legend, legend starts at 1h

Script: Latin

Lettering: CAROL VI D G R I (VI) S A G HI H B REX

Unabridged legend: Carolus VI Dei Gratia Romanorum Imperator Semper Augustus Germaniae Hispaniae Hungariae Bohemiae Rex

Reverse

Crowned double headed imperial eagle with Silesian eagle on breast, within a circle. Legend starts at 1h.

Script: Latin

Lettering: ARCHID AVSTRI DVX BVR ET SIL

Unabridged legend: Archidux Austriae Dux Burgundiae et Silesiae
